Marvel Four-Player Fighter
« on: December 07, 2012, 09:06:03 PM »
I'm currently in the idea stages of a new game I'm hoping to develop. Currently the only things set in stone are that the game will feature Marvel characters, that it will be a four player fighting game in the vein of Super Smash Bros. and that the sprites will be made using the style of Jump Super/Ultimate Stars.

I'm still in the stages of coming up with moves for the 48 characters I plan on including. That number is probably a tad unrealistic in terms of volume, but it's currently still the goal.

Iceman
Neutral Special - Iceball
Side Special - Icebeam
Up Special - Iceboard (like Squirtles Up B)
Down Special - Ice intercept (freezes opponent as a counter)
Level 1 Super - Small ice field around Iceman, slows opponent caught in it
Level 2 Super - Screen filling version of the above, snowing
Level 3 Super - Ice storm, shards of ice cut apart the screen

Ghost Rider
Neutral Special -
Side Special - Chain (pulls opponent in)
Up Special - Chain up (grips to things, or pulls up to an opponent + light damage, good combo extender)
Down Special - Spin out (drive bike in a quick fiery circle)
Level 1 Super - Penance Stare (about 1 player width beam from eyes freezes and damages opponent)
Level 2 Super - Hellfire explodes around him, damages opponents initially and over time
Level 3 Super - Becomes engulfed in flames and rides around dealing heavy damage (all other moves still usable and enhanced)

Blade
Neutral Special - Knife toss
Side Special - Starfox style dash attack with sword
Up Special - Throws up the chain weapon from Trilogy
Down Special - Counter (if successful pulls opponent in and shoots them in the face with a handgun)
Level 1 Super - Blade flings out his chain weapon, if it makes contact, he pulls in the opponent, then pulls off a sword/knife/gun combo on them
Level 2 Super - Healing factor kicks in, and blade slowly recovers life for a time
Level 3 Super - Blade goes berserk, and does 3x damage and 2x speed for a time

Sabertooth
Neutral Special -
Side Special - Three consecutive slashes sideways (like in VS series)
Up Special - Uppercut whirlwind claw
Down Special - Pounce (squats down with hands back, then either  :8 :6 :2 is pressed, which determines if he goes straight up, angled up, or horizontally)
Level 1 Super - Bloodlust (faster, slightly more damage)
Level 2 Super - Maul (hops forward, if it lands he unleashes viscous combo)
Level 3 Super - Healing (moderately fast healing)

Not so sure on Sabertooth's supers, but I figured I'd try. This whole thing looks quite good.

Just to let you guys know, I'd like to get at least a small demo made before I go all out with this project. I don't know how long that will take, but that's the current goal. So my priorities:

1) Polish up the specifics, rules and overall structure of the game

2) Find people who are willing to lend a hand in this project in its current state

3) Work on sprite sheets, movesets, quotes, etc. for the 8 planned demo characters (Captain America, Iron Man, Thor, Hulk, Wolverine, Spider-Man, Ms. Marvel and Dr. Doom)

If I get all 3 of those things done then I'll move on to:

4) Seriously seek out programmers, coders, music creators, other spriters, general artists, and voice actors

5) Get a small, 8 character demo out and see how well it's received

6) If the demo is well received, then go all out with the project.

Now, I can't gauge at all how difficult this project will be or how long it will take, but this sprite style is fairly simple so I'm hoping it's easy for people to latch on to.
